Webull Hits Record Revenue as Trading Volumes Surge in Second Quarter

Webull Hits Record Revenue as Trading Volumes Surge in Second Quarter

Webull Corporation reported a record-breaking second quarter for 2026, with total revenues climbing to $198.8 million. The 51% year-over-year growth was fueled by a sharp increase in trading activity following the elimination of the Pattern Day Trader Rule in early June, which allowed active users to scale their market engagement.

The company’s performance highlights a shift toward profitability, with adjusted net income reaching $43.2 million compared to $15.4 million in the same period last year. Group President and U.S. CEO Anthony Denier credited the surge to the platform's technological readiness, which allowed traders to immediately capitalize on the updated trading environment. Equity notional volume grew to $279 billion, a 73% increase over the previous year, while options contracts volume jumped 68% to 213 million.

Beyond domestic trading, Webull is aggressively scaling its global footprint. The company launched operations in Spain, Argentina, and Colombia, while moving to acquire Thailand’s Pi Securities to solidify its presence in the Asia-Pacific region. These international efforts have helped push the total number of funded accounts to 5.13 million. Additionally, the firm is leaning into artificial intelligence, with its Vega Analyst tool attracting 160,000 new users during the quarter, bringing the total active base for the AI service to 480,000.
